Frequently Asked Questions - TV-LED1311 QFX

How do I set up the TV for the first time?
Connect the AC adapter and antenna. Press the POWER button. The Setup Wizard will appear. Use the navigation buttons to select your menu language, signal type (Air/Cable), and start Auto Scan to store channels.
How can I connect external devices like a DVD player?
Use the appropriate input: AV for composite, Component for YPbPr, HDMI for HDMI devices, or VGA for PC. Press the SOURCE button to select the corresponding input.
How do I play music or photos from a USB drive?
Insert a USB drive into the USB slot. Press SOURCE and select USB. Choose Music or Photo from the menu, then navigate to select files. For photos, use LEFT/RIGHT to rotate.
What should I do if there is no picture or sound?
Check that the AC adapter is properly connected and the TV is powered on. Ensure the correct input source is selected. If using an antenna, try Auto Scan again or adjust the antenna.
How do I change the OSD language?
Press MENU, go to Setup > Menu Language, and select your preferred language from the list.
How do I set the sleep timer?
Press the SLEEP button on the remote control repeatedly to cycle through options: Off, 5, 10, 15, 30, 45, 60, 90, 120, 180, or 240 minutes.
How can I scan for channels?
Press MENU, go to Channel > Auto Scan. Select Air/Cable and Cable System if needed, then press ENTER to start scanning.
How do I reset the TV to factory default settings?
Press MENU, go to Setup > Restore Default. Confirm to reset all settings to factory defaults.
How do I use the remote control?
Insert two AAA batteries with correct polarity. Point the remote at the sensor on the TV from within 6 meters and within 60° angle. Press POWER to turn on/off, CH+/- for channels, VOL+/- for volume, and MENU for settings.
How should I clean the TV?
Unplug the TV before cleaning. Use a dry, soft cloth to wipe the screen and cabinet. For stubborn dirt, dampen the cloth with a weak soap solution, wring thoroughly, and wipe. Never use alcohol, benzene, or other chemicals.

REMOTE CONTROL PREPARATION

BATTERY INSTALLATION

Install the batteries as the following pictures. Be sure + and – terminals are positioned as indicated in the battery compartment (Fig1).

SERVICE LIFE OF BATTERIES

  • The batteries normally last for one year although this depends on how often the remote control is used.
  • If the remote control fails to work even when it is operated near the player, replace the batteries.
  • Use two size AAA dry batteries.

NOTE:

  • Do not drop, step on or otherwise impact the remote control. This may damage the parts or lead to malfunction.
  • If the remote control is not going to be used for a long time, remove the batteries.

Point the remote control from no more than about 6m from the remote control sensor and within about 60irc of the front of the player(Fig2).

NOTES:

  • The operating distance may vary according to the brightness of the room.
  • Do not point bright light at remote control sensor.
  • Do not place objects between the Remote control and the remote control sensor.
  • Do not use this remote control while simultaneously operating the remote control of any other equipments.

BASIC OPERATIONS

  • Press POWER button on the top of this unit to POWER ON the unit (indicator light displays in blue), press it again to POWER OFF the unit (indicator light displays in red). Or press POWER button on remote control to POWER ON the unit (indicator light displays in blue), press it again to STANDBY mode (indicator light displays in red).
  • Press SOURCE button on unit top or remote control to set the unit in TV mode.

SELECT DESIRED PROGRAM

  1. Press CH+ button to play next channel.
  2. Press CH- button to play previous channel.
  3. Press numeric buttons on the remote control directly to select desired program.

Example : Track 9, press "9", three seconds later it will turn to track 9 automatically, or press ENTER button to confirm directly.

Track 12, press "1" and "2", three seconds later it will turn to track 12 automatically, or press ENTER button to confirm directly.

NOTE : If one frequency dot has more than one channel, for example, track 15-3, press "1" and "5", then press "-/--" and "3", three seconds later it will turn to track 15-3 automatically, or press ENTER button to confirm directly.

VOLUME CONTROL

- Press VOL+ or VOL- to adjust the level of current volume.

Available range: 0-100.

MUTE CONTROL

- Press MUTE button to mute the sound, press it again to turn on the sound.

  • The unit contains different setting menus. Once the initial programming is entered, it will be remained in the memory until it's changed, and the unit can always be operated under the same conditions.
    ● This settings will be remained in the memory until the settings are changed even after setting the player to standby mode.

Common procedure for initial settings

  • Press MENU button on unit top or remote control to display the main menu.
  • Press LEFT or RIGHT navigation button to select Picture/Audio/Time/Setup/Lock/Channel.
  • Press DOWN navigation button to enter submenu page.
  • Press UP or DOWN navigation button to select the option that want to adjust.
  • Press LEFT or RIGHT navigation button to adjust selected option to desired value.
  • Press RIGHT navigation button or ENTER button to enter next menu page.
  • Press MENU button to return to previous menu page.
  • Press EXIT button to exit menu page.

MAINTENACE

  • Be sure to press POWER button to set the player to the standby mode and disconnect the AC adaptor before maintaining the player.
    ● Wipe the player with a dry, soft cloth.
  • If the surface is extremely dirty, wipe clean with a cloth which has been dipped in a weak soap-water solution and wrung out thoroughly, and then wipe again with a dry cloth.
    ● Never use alcohol, benzene, thinner, cleaning fluid or other chemicals. And do not use compressed air to remove dust.

GENERAL TROUBLESHOOTING

Check the following points before assuming malfunctions of this unit:

SymptomRemedy
No picture & sound. Improper connection of AC adaptor.
No or poor picture.Adjust antenna or use an external antenna.Relocate the unit near a window (if inside a building).Move units away from this product that causes interferenceDo Auto Tuning again.Try another channel.
No sound. Volume is too low; Mute function is switched on.The headphone has been plugged in or the signal is too weak.
Poor reception. TV antenna is not correctly adjusted or TV channel is not right.
Dark or blurred picture. The bright & contrast is too low.
Unclear or unstable Picture.TV antenna is not properly adjusted or in too weak signal reception area.
Picture moves up & down, blurs or folds over.TV antenna is not rightly adjusted.The signal reception is too weak or caused by signal reflection from the buildings nearby or mountains.
Interfered snow picture.The signal is interfered by car's engine, railway, high tension wires, neon signs or radio frequency.
No color. Color or color system is not set properly.
